Exhaust Systems: Choosing the Best for Sound and Power

As many automotive enthusiasts place emphasis on performance, the choice of an exhaust system can significantly impact both acoustics and performance in a Jetta 4. Installing a high-performance exhaust system can enhance engine efficiency by decreasing restrictive back pressure, facilitating enhanced airflow. This increase in airflow not only increases horsepower but also delivers a more assertive engine sound that numerous drivers desire.

When choosing an exhaust system, available options include cat-back systems, axle-back systems, and headers. Each offers its own advantages and acoustic qualities, from rich, bass-heavy growls to piercing high-pitched sounds. The choice of material also plays an important role; stainless steel remains the preferred option due to its durability and anti-corrosion properties.

At the end of the day, the perfect exhaust system harmonizes performance and sound, complementing the Jetta 4's features while satisfying the driver's personal preferences. Thorough evaluation of these elements guarantees a fulfilling upgrade that elevates both the overall driving experience and the car's appeal.

Turbocharging vs. Supercharging Your Jetta

When considering how to substantially improve the power output of a Jetta 4, performance seekers often assess the merits of turbocharging versus supercharging. Turbocharging harnesses exhaust flow to drive a turbine, forcing compressed air into the engine, which enhances power output without significantly enlarging the engine. This approach frequently delivers improved fuel economy and reduced emissions, making it a favored option among performance enthusiasts.

In contrast, a supercharger pulls power directly from the crankshaft of the engine, delivering instantaneous boost. This results in rapid throttle response and steady power delivery throughout the full RPM band. That said, supercharged systems can decrease total engine efficiency due to parasitic drag.

Ultimately, the decision between turbocharging and supercharging comes down to personal preference. Turbochargers may appeal to those seeking efficiency and peak power, whereas superchargers appeal to those who demand on-demand performance. Both options offer unique benefits, allowing Jetta 4 owners to tailor their vehicles to specific driving styles.

How to Fine-Tune Your Jetta's Performance With ECU Remapping

Enhancing a Jetta's engine performance through ECU remapping can significantly improve horsepower and torque. The process entails modifying the ECU's software to optimize boost pressure, fuel delivery, and ignition timing. By adjusting these variables, drivers can enjoy better acceleration and improved overall performance.

Before getting started, it is crucial to choose a trusted tuning expert or utilize dependable software specifically designed for Jetta vehicles. Each car may require specific adjustments depending on its upgrades and purpose.

Moreover, recording data throughout test drives can deliver meaningful insights, enabling further refinements in the tuning process.

Following the completion of the remapping process, drivers ought to perform comprehensive assessments to confirm that performance gains do not compromise engine reliability. This careful approach guarantees that the Jetta delivers a balanced blend of power and efficiency, optimizing the capabilities of the enhanced engine while preserving its lifespan.
